Top free SEO tools for small businesses
Small businesses often have limited budgets, making it challenging to invest in expensive SEO tools. However, there are plenty of free options available that can help optimize website content and improve search engine rankings.
Google Analytics
Google Analytics is undoubtedly one of the top SEO tools available for free. It provides valuable insights into website traffic, user behavior, and conversion rates.
By analyzing this data, small businesses can understand their audience better and make informed decisions to enhance their online presence.
With Google Analytics, you can track key metrics such as page views, bounce rates, and average session duration.
Google Search Console
Another essential tool from Google is the Search Console. This free SEO tool allows you to monitor your website’s performance in search results and identify any issues that may affect your rankings.
With features like keyword analysis and performance reports, small businesses can optimize their websites for better visibility on major search engines.
Yoast SEO plugin
For those using WordPress as their content management system (CMS), the Yoast SEO plugin is a must-have. This powerful plugin helps optimize website content by providing real-time suggestions for improving readability and keyword usage.
It also generates XML sitemaps and enables easy integration with social media platforms.
Site Explorer Tools
To gain a deeper understanding of your website’s backlink profiles and overall authority, utilizing site explorer tools can be incredibly helpful. These tools allow you to analyze your link profile by providing information on referring domains, anchor text distribution, and link quality.
Some popular free site explorer tools include Ahrefs Backlink Checker and Moz Link Explorer.
Site Audit Tools
Conducting regular site audits is vital to ensure that your website is optimized for search engines. Free site audit tools scan your website for common issues such as broken links, duplicate content, or missing meta tags.
They provide detailed reports on these issues, allowing you to make necessary improvements. Some notable free site audit tools are Screaming Frog SEO Spider and SEMrush Site Audit.
Local SEO Tools
For small businesses targeting a local audience, using local SEO tools is crucial. These tools help optimize your website for location-based searches, ensuring that your business appears in relevant local listings and maps.
Google My Business is a prominent free tool that allows you to manage your business information, respond to reviews, and gain visibility in local search results.

Boost website performance with Google PageSpeed Insights
Google PageSpeed Insights is a powerful tool that can help small businesses analyze their website’s performance and identify areas for improvement.
By optimizing the loading speed of your web pages, you can enhance user experience, increase search engine rankings, and ultimately drive more traffic to your website.
Analyze and Optimize with Google PageSpeed Insights
Page loading speed plays a crucial role. Slow-loading websites not only frustrate users but also receive lower rankings from search engines. With Google PageSpeed Insights, you can gain valuable insights into how well your web pages are performing.
Upon entering your website’s URL into the tool, Google PageSpeed Insights provides a detailed analysis of various metrics related to page speed and user experience. It evaluates factors such as server response time, render-blocking resources, image optimization, and browser caching.
Implement Recommendations for Faster Loading Speed
One of the key benefits of using Google PageSpeed Insights is that it offers specific recommendations on how to improve your website’s loading speed. These recommendations are based on industry best practices and guidelines set by Google itself.
By following these recommendations, you can optimize your web pages for faster loading times across different devices.
This ensures that visitors have a smooth browsing experience regardless of whether they are accessing your site from a desktop computer or a mobile device.
Some common recommendations provided by Google PageSpeed Insights include:
- Minifying CSS and JavaScript files to reduce file size.
- Enabling compression to decrease the amount of data transferred between the server and the user’s browser.
- Optimizing images by compressing them without sacrificing quality.
- Leveraging browser caching to store frequently accessed resources locally on users’ devices.
Improve User Experience and Search Engine Rankings
A fast-loading website not only improves user experience but also has a positive impact on search engine rankings. Search engines like Google prioritize websites that provide an excellent user experience, and page speed is a crucial factor in determining this.
By implementing the recommendations from Google PageSpeed Insights, you can ensure that your website meets Google’s standards for performance. This can lead to higher rankings in search engine results pages (SERPs) and ultimately drive more organic traffic to your site.
Monitor Progress with Google Search Console and Google Analytics
To track the impact of your optimization efforts, it’s essential to monitor your website’s performance using tools like Google Search Console and Google Analytics. These platforms provide valuable insights into various SEO metrics, including website traffic, keyword rankings, and user behavior.
Google Search Console allows you to monitor how well your web pages are performing in search engine results. It provides data on impressions, clicks, click-through rates (CTRs), and average positions for specific keywords.
By regularly reviewing this data, you can identify opportunities for further optimization.
On the other hand, Google Analytics offers comprehensive analytics on user behavior. You can track metrics such as bounce rate, time on page, and conversion rates to gain insights into how users interact with your website.

Simplify SEO efforts with Mangools Easy-to-Use Toolkit
Mangools is an excellent tool that offers a user-friendly toolkit designed to simplify various aspects of SEO for small businesses. With its comprehensive set of features and intuitive interface, Mangools allows users to streamline their SEO efforts and achieve better results in less time.
One of the standout features of Mangools is the ability to access multiple tools within one platform. This includes KWFinder, SERPChecker, LinkMiner, SiteProfiler, and SERPWatcher.
Having all these tools in one place eliminates the need to switch between different software tools, saving small businesses both time and effort.
Keyword research is a crucial aspect of any successful SEO strategy. With Mangools’ KWFinder tool, small businesses can easily find relevant keywords with high search volumes and low competition. This helps them optimize their website content effectively and attract more organic traffic.
Analyzing search engine result pages (SERPs) is another essential task for small businesses looking to improve their online visibility.
The SERPChecker tool provided by Mangools allows users to evaluate the competitiveness of specific keywords by analyzing factors such as domain authority, page authority, backlinks, social signals, and more.
Armed with this information, small businesses can make informed decisions about which keywords to target and how to outrank their competitors.
Monitoring backlinks is crucial for building a strong online presence. Mangools’ LinkMiner tool enables users to track backlinks pointing to their website as well as those of their competitors.
By identifying high-quality backlink opportunities and monitoring the health of existing links, small businesses can enhance their link-building strategies and improve search engine rankings.
Tracking keyword rankings is an ongoing process that requires continuous monitoring. With SERPWatcher from Mangools, small businesses can easily track their keyword rankings on search engines like Google over time.
This valuable data allows them to identify trends, measure the effectiveness of their SEO efforts, and make necessary adjustments to their strategies.
Evaluating website metrics is essential for understanding the overall performance of a small business’s online presence. Mangools’ SiteProfiler tool provides comprehensive insights into various metrics like domain authority, page authority, backlinks, organic traffic, and more.
This data helps small businesses identify areas for improvement and develop strategies to enhance their website’s visibility in search engine results.

Frequently Asked Questions
Are free SEO tools effective for small businesses?
Yes, free SEO tools can be highly effective for small businesses. While they may not offer all the advanced features of paid tools, they still provide valuable insights into keyword research, website analysis, and competitor tracking.
Free tools like Google Analytics, Google Search Console, and MozBar can help optimize your website’s performance and identify areas for improvement without breaking the bank.
How do I choose the best SEO tool for my small business?
When selecting an SEO tool for your small business, consider factors such as your specific needs, budget constraints, ease of use, customer support options, and available features. Evaluate different options based on their ability to perform tasks like keyword research, link building analysis, site audits, competitor analysis, and rank tracking.
Reading reviews from other users or seeking recommendations from industry experts can also aid in making an informed decision.
Can I rely solely on one SEO tool?
While it is possible to rely solely on one SEO tool for your small business needs, using a combination of complementary tools often yields better results.
Each tool has its own strengths and weaknesses, so leveraging multiple tools can provide a more comprehensive understanding of your website’s performance and help you identify opportunities for improvement.
How long does it take to see SEO results?
The time it takes to see SEO results can vary depending on various factors such as the competitiveness of your industry, the quality of your website’s content, the effectiveness of your optimization efforts, and search engine algorithms.
Generally, it may take several weeks or even months before significant improvements in organic rankings and traffic are observed.
Consistency, patience, and ongoing optimization efforts are key to achieving sustainable SEO success.
Can I do SEO for my small business without any technical knowledge?
Yes, you can perform basic SEO tasks for your small business without extensive technical knowledge. Many SEO tools offer user-friendly interfaces and step-by-step guides that make it easier for beginners to optimize their websites.
However, for more advanced technical optimizations or troubleshooting issues, seeking assistance from an experienced SEO professional may be beneficial.
